Transaction 40bde8d34ebe937bb5684ccba4538b346faa5266511ece04a9c6794bd8edfd94

2 Input
1 Outputs
  • 40bde8d34ebe937bb5684ccba4538b346faa5266511ece04a9c6794bd8edfd94:0
  • value  5207679
    address  33jn44AEbQt5RdSkguJBkeJbag7sGvvFxh